Web11 Jan 2024 · The Firearms Act 1968 consolidated a number of previous pieces of firearms legislation and criminalised a broad range of firearms related conduct. Whilst the legislation addressed mode of trial and maximum sentence for each offence, it gave no indication as to how a sentence should be reached in a particular case.

WebFirearms Possessing a section 1 Firearm/Ammunition without Certificate. Firearms Act 1968 s1(1) It is an offence for a person to have in their possession, or to purchase or acquire, a firearm to which this section applies, without holding a firearm certificate in force at the time, or otherwise than as authorised by such a certificate;

Conversion of weapons (1) Subject to this section, it is an offence to shorten the barrel of a shot gun to a length less than 24 inches.
